Iglesia Mayor de la Encarnación is a stunning historic church located in the heart of Marbella, Andalusia, Spain. Built in the 16th century, this architectural masterpiece is a must-visit for history and architecture enthusiasts. The church features intricate details and beautiful artwork, including a stunning altarpiece and a majestic organ. Visitors can explore the church's interior and admire its ornate decorations. The serene atmosphere inside the church provides a peaceful escape from the bustling city. With its rich history and breathtaking beauty, Iglesia Mayor de la Encarnación is a must-see attraction in Marbella.
Marbella is a city rich in culture and traditions. Experience the vibrant flamenco music and dance performances, which capture the essence of Andalusian culture. The city hosts numerous cultural festivals throughout the year, showcasing traditional music, dance, and gastronomy. Visit the local art galleries and museums to admire works by renowned Spanish artists. Don't miss the opportunity to witness a bullfight, a traditional Spanish spectacle. Embrace the laid-back lifestyle of Marbella by enjoying a leisurely meal at a beachfront chiringuito or participating in a siesta, the traditional afternoon nap. Immerse yourself in the local culture and create unforgettable memories.
In addition to Iglesia Mayor de la Encarnación, Marbella offers a plethora of tourist attractions and activities. Take a stroll along the charming streets of the Old Town and discover its narrow alleys, whitewashed buildings, and vibrant flower-filled balconies. Explore the beautiful beaches and enjoy various water sports such as jet skiing and paddleboarding. Golf enthusiasts can play a round of golf at one of the many world-class golf courses in the area. Visit the famous Puerto Banús marina and witness luxury yachts and upscale boutiques. For nature lovers, a visit to the nearby Sierra de las Nieves Natural Park is a must, with its stunning landscapes and hiking trails.
Marbella is a culinary paradise with a wide range of unique culinary attractions near Iglesia Mayor de la Encarnación. From traditional Spanish tapas to international cuisine, visitors can indulge in a gastronomic adventure. The local restaurants offer a variety of fresh seafood dishes, including paella and grilled sardines. For dessert, don't miss the opportunity to try the famous churros dipped in thick hot chocolate. Food lovers can also explore the nearby food markets to discover fresh produce and local delicacies. Whether you're a food enthusiast or simply looking to satisfy your taste buds, Marbella has something to offer for everyone.
